The Grenada Tourism Authority (GTA) hosts its first open day on Friday, 27 November, from 9 am to 3 pm at its headquarters on The Carenage (adjacent to the Fire Station) — in observance of Caribbean Tourism month under the theme “Three islands, One Destination contributing to National Development.”
The open day will allow the general public to meet the officers of the GTA; learn about the various departments and their functions; receive tourism related information about Grenada, Carriacou & Petite Martinique; and discover careers in tourism.
There will be a prizegiving ceremony for the FCCA students’ essay competition at 11 am at the conference room. A stakeholder tent will also be placed adjacent to the office building where persons can view various tourism products.
